```html

Markdown 链接语法详解:如何优雅地在文档中添加外部链接?

1. Markdown链接基础

1.1 链接的定义与基本语法

Markdown中的链接是一种让文本指向网页或其他文档的简单方式,它极大地提升了文档的互动性和信息丰富度。基础语法非常直观:将链接地址包围在方括号[]内,紧接着是用圆括号()包围的可选的链接文本。例如,`[Google](https://www.google.com)`会显示为Google,点击后则会跳转到谷歌主页。如果省略圆括号内的文本,Markdown会默认使用方括号内的文字作为链接文本。

1.2 直接链接与参考链接的区别

直接链接直接在文本中嵌入URL及其描述,适合单次使用的链接,书写简便但可能使文档显得杂乱。参考链接则通过两步实现链接插入:首先,在文档某处定义链接(例如,`[linkRef][],`),然后在另一处实际使用这个定义(如`[链接文本][linkRef]`)。这种方法有利于文档维护,尤其是当同一链接被多次引用时,能够保持文档的整洁性与一致性。

2. 实践操作指南

2.1 创建直接链接的方法与示例

创建直接链接相当直接。假设你想链接到维基百科的“Markdown”页面,只需编写`[Markdown 维基页面](https://en.wikipedia.org/wiki/Markdown)`。这种方法适用于当你提及某个资源且确定不会频繁重复使用该链接时,可以快速有效地添加链接而无需额外设置。

2.2 利用参考链接优化文档结构

为了优化长文档的管理,推荐使用参考链接。首先,在文档末尾或其他合适位置定义所有参考链接,如`[MDRef]: https://daringfireball.net/projects/markdown/`。随后,在正文中,你可以轻松引用这些定义过的链接,如`[Markdown官方文档][MDRef]`。这样不仅使得正文更加清爽,也便于未来对链接进行批量修改或更新。

总结:掌握Markdown链接优化文档质量

3.1 回顾Markdown链接核心要点

3.1.1 重点语法回顾

回顾起来,Markdown链接的核心在于理解直接链接与参考链接的语法差异及应用场景。直接链接简洁快速,适合一次性使用;参考链接则通过预先定义链接,增强了文档的组织性和后期编辑的灵活性。

3.1.2 应用场景总结

选择合适的链接类型应基于文档的性质和链接出现的频率。技术文档、博客文章倾向于使用参考链接以维持文档的专业性和易维护性;而简短的通知或邮件则可能更偏爱直接链接,因其即时性与便捷性。

3.2 提升文档可读性与SEO的技巧

3.2.1 清晰的链接文本选择

选择有意义且描述性强的链接文本对提高文档可读性至关重要。避免使用“点击这里”之类的模糊词语,而应采用具体描述链接目标的短语,如“查看Markdown官方教程”。这不仅帮助读者预判链接内容,也利于搜索引擎理解链接的上下文,提升SEO效果。

3.2.2 合理安排链接位置以增强用户体验

链接的布局应服务于内容的流畅阅读,避免过度集中或随机分布。在关键概念、数据来源或扩展阅读处巧妙植入链接,可以使用户在不中断阅读流程的情况下获取更多信息。同时,保持段落内部链接的适度间距,避免因链接过多而干扰正文阅读,是提升文档整体体验的关键。

```

markdown 链接语法常见问题(FAQs)

1、Markdown 中如何添加外部链接?

在Markdown中添加外部链接非常简单,你只需使用方括号`[]`来包裹链接的文本(即显示给用户的文本),紧接着用圆括号`()`来包裹链接的URL。例如,要添加一个指向Google的链接,你可以这样写:`[Google](https://www.google.com)`。这样,在Markdown渲染后,用户点击“Google”文字时就会跳转到指定的URL。

2、Markdown 链接语法支持哪些属性?

Markdown 链接语法本身主要支持文本和URL两个基本属性。然而,在一些Markdown解析器或扩展中,你可以通过HTML属性来为链接添加额外的样式或行为,如`title`属性用于显示链接的提示信息。但请注意,这通常不是纯Markdown的规范,而是特定解析器的扩展功能。例如,`Example`这样的HTML代码可以在支持HTML的Markdown环境中使用,但直接的Markdown语法不支持除文本和URL外的其他属性。

3、如何在Markdown中为链接添加图片作为点击目标?

虽然Markdown没有直接的语法来将图片作为链接的点击目标,但你可以通过结合Markdown的图片语法和HTML来实现这一效果。首先,使用Markdown的图片语法插入图片,但将图片的`src`属性替换为一个指向你希望链接到的URL的透明图片(或者使用JavaScript来拦截点击事件),或者更简单地,直接在图片的Markdown语法后紧跟一个指向目标URL的链接,但这样做通常不会改变图片的点击行为。更推荐的做法是使用HTML的``标签包裹``标签,这样可以直接控制图片的点击行为。例如:`Example`。

4、Markdown 链接语法中如何处理相对路径和绝对路径的URL?

在Markdown链接语法中,你可以使用相对路径或绝对路径的URL。相对路径的URL是相对于当前Markdown文件或网站根目录的路径,而绝对路径的URL则包含了完整的访问地址,包括协议(如http或https)和域名。使用哪种路径取决于你的具体需求和Markdown文件或网站的结构。例如,如果你正在编写一个位于`/docs`目录下的Markdown文件,并希望链接到同一目录下的另一个文件`about.md`,你可以使用相对路径`[About](about.md)`。如果你希望链接到一个外部网站,如Google,则应使用绝对路径`[Google](https://www.google.com)`。

Markdown 链接语法详解:如何优雅地在文档中添加外部链接?